When choosing an energy storage system, one of the early decisions you’ll face is whether to select a self-managed or a managed solution. Each approach offers unique benefits depending on the application, system design, and user preference.

Whether you’re building a modular off-grid system or designing a hybrid home setup, knowing the key differences can help you make the right choice.
Self-Managed Batteries
Self-managed batteries come with their own internal Battery Management System (BMS), meaning each battery module monitors its own health, performs charging and discharging independently. These systems are modular, so if one battery has an issue, the system can continue operating with one less battery until it is swapped out. For many installers and end users, this decentralised approach offers simplicity and flexibility particularly in remote or scalable setups.
Managed Batteries
Managed systems operate with a centralised BMU (Battery management unit) that communicates directly with the inverter. This system allows the battery to be optimised for the inverter charging and discharging abilities in real time, based on factors like energy demand, solar availability and grid pricing. It’s a more coordinated setup that can offer improved system visibility.
Both managed and self-managed batteries offer benefits, and system integrators typically select which one to use based off specific use case and situation requirements.
